首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
社区首页 >问答首页 >如何在Ubuntu上安装lxml?

当我输入$ easy_install lxml我得到:

代码语言:txt
AI代码解释
复制
Searching for lxml
代码语言:txt
AI代码解释
复制
Reading http://pypi.python.org/simple/lxml/
代码语言:txt
AI代码解释
复制
Reading http://codespeak.net/lxml
代码语言:txt
AI代码解释
复制
Best match: lxml 2.3
代码语言:txt
AI代码解释
复制
Downloading http://lxml.de/files/lxml-2.3.tgz
代码语言:txt
AI代码解释
复制
Processing lxml-2.3.tgz
代码语言:txt
AI代码解释
复制
Running lxml-2.3/setup.py -q bdist_egg --dist-dir /tmp/easy_install-7UdQOZ/lxml-2.3/egg-dist-tmp-GacQGy
代码语言:txt
AI代码解释
复制
Building lxml version 2.3.
代码语言:txt
AI代码解释
复制
Building without Cython.
代码语言:txt
AI代码解释
复制
ERROR: /bin/sh: xslt-config: not found
代码语言:txt
复制
代码语言:txt
AI代码解释
复制
** make sure the development packages of libxml2 and libxslt are installed **
代码语言:txt
复制
代码语言:txt
AI代码解释
复制
Using build configuration of libxslt 
代码语言:txt
AI代码解释
复制
In file included from src/lxml/lxml.etree.c:227:0:
代码语言:txt
AI代码解释
复制
src/lxml/etree_defs.h:9:31: fatal error: libxml/xmlversion.h: No such file or directory
代码语言:txt
AI代码解释
复制
compilation terminated.

看来libxslt还是libxml2没有安装。我试着按照http://www.techsww.com/tutorials/libraries/libxslt/installation/installing_libxslt_on_ubuntu_linux.php和http://www.techsww.com/tutorials/libraries/libxml/installation/installing_libxml_on_ubuntu_linux中的说明操作。 PHP没有成功。

如果我尝试wget ftp://xmlsoft.org/libxml2/libxml2-sources-2.6.27.tar.gz我得到

代码语言:txt
AI代码解释
复制
<successful connection info>
代码语言:txt
AI代码解释
复制
==> SYST ... done.    ==> PWD ... done.
代码语言:txt
AI代码解释
复制
==> TYPE I ... done.  ==> CWD (1) /libxml2 ... done.
代码语言:txt
AI代码解释
复制
==> SIZE libxml2-sources-2.6.27.tar.gz ... done.
代码语言:txt
AI代码解释
复制
==> PASV ... done.    ==> RETR libxml2-sources-2.6.27.tar.gz ... 
代码语言:txt
AI代码解释
复制
No such file `libxml2-sources-2.6.27.tar.gz'.

如果我先尝试另外一个,那么我会得到./configure --prefix=/usr/local/libxslt --with-libxml-prefix=/usr/local/libxml2并最终失败:

代码语言:txt
AI代码解释
复制
checking for libxml libraries >= 2.6.27... configure: error: Could not find libxml2 anywhere, check ftp://xmlsoft.org/.

我试过两个版本2.6.27和2.6.29的libxml2没什么区别。

不遗余力,我已经成功完成了sudo apt-get install libxml2-dev,但是这并没有改变。

回答 2

用户2947831

发布于 2018-08-17 08:08:03

您好,即时通讯想咨询您,您联系方式能留个吗?谢谢

奇奇

发布于 2016-12-07 07:24:49

你可以下载sdk包参考下接口调用方法

和开发者交流更多问题细节吧,去 写回答
相关文章
JS魔法堂:被玩坏的innerHTML、innerText、textContent和value属性
一、前言                                 由于innerText并非W3C标准属性,因此我们无法在FireFox中使用它(修正:FF45+已经支持innerText属性),一般情况下我们可以使用textContent来代替,但它两者是否就能完全等同呢?在坑爹的表单元素(如input、textarea等)中表现是否依旧诡异呢?文本将记录一些实验结果,避免日后被玩坏。 二、innerHTML                             由于innerText和text
^_^肥仔John
2018/01/18
4.3K0
innertext textcontent innerHtml
innertext textcontent innerHtml innerHTML : IE, FireFox都支持 innerText : IE支持 textContent : FireFox 支持 outerHTML, outerText : IE 支持 innerHTML 设置或获取位于对象起始和结束标签内的 HTML outerHTML 设置或获取对象及其内容的 HTML 形式 innerText,textContent 设置或获取位于对象起始和结束标签内的文本 outerText
2021/11/08
5050
innerHTML与innerText的异同
在一道面试题中看到的。 1、功能讲解:  innerHTML 设置或获取位于对象起始和结束标签内的 HTML  outerHTML 设置或获取对象及其内容的 HTML 形式  innerText 设置或获取位于对象起始和结束标签内的文本  outerText 设置(包括标签)或获取(不包括标签)对象的文本  2、示例  1 <html> 2 <head> 3 <title>Demo</title> 4 <style><!-- 5 body {font-family:"宋体";color="
Sb_Coco
2018/05/28
7860
JS中innerHTML、outerHTML、innerText、outerText的用法与区别
PS: innerHTML是符合W3C标准的属性,而innerText对Firefox是不支持的,因此,尽可能地去使用innerHTML,
全栈程序员站长
2022/07/04
1.3K0
innerHTML和outerHTML的区别
为什么要总结innerHTML和outerHTML的区别呢,主要是在看vue.js官方文档时,看到生命周期时
全栈程序员站长
2022/09/13
5010
innerHTML和outerHTML区别
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/148578.html原文链接:https://javaforall.cn
全栈程序员站长
2022/07/02
4290
innerHTML和outerHTML有什么区别
innerHTML 和 outerHTML有什么区别 一、区别: 1)innerHTML:   从对象的起始位置到终止位置的全部内容, 不包括HTML标签。 2)outerHTML:   除了包含innerHTML的全部内容外, 还包含对象标签本身。
全栈程序员站长
2022/07/21
2.7K0
DOM节点和元素之间的区别是什么?
文档对象模型(DOM)是将 HTML 或 XML 文档视为树结构的接口,其中每个节点(node)都是文档的对象。DOM 还提供了一组用于查询树、修改结构和样式的方法。
疯狂的技术宅
2021/01/28
2.4K0
soa和微服务之间的区别是什么?
soa和微服务之间的区别是什么? 相同点: 目的相同: 有序, 复用, 高效 开发技术选型都可以使用不同技术, go,c,java都可以互相通信协作 不同点: 网络结构: 微服务: 网状; SOA:
suveng
2021/12/06
8280
SpringBoot | @Value 和 @ConfigurationProperties 的区别
最近有跳槽的想法,所以故意复习了下 SpringBoot 的相关知识,复习得比较细。其中有些,我感觉是以前忽略掉的东西,比如 @Value 和 @ConfigurationProperties 的区别 。
JavaFish
2019/10/17
3.4K0
【译】Promise、Observables和Streams之间的区别是什么?
Promise 和 Observables 都能够帮助我们在JavaScript 中使用异步功能。Promise 是以异步方式解析值,例如 HTTP 调用。当异步操作完成或失败时,它只处理单个事件。
巫山老妖
2022/11/11
1.4K0
【译】Promise、Observables和Streams之间的区别是什么?
网闸是什么,网闸和防火墙之间的区别是什么?
网闸:属于物理隔离的双主机设备,使用带有多种控制功能的固态开关读写介质,连接两个独立主机系统的信息安全设备。由于两个独立的主机系统通过网闸进行隔离,使系统间不存在通信的物理连接、逻辑连接及信息传输协议,不存在依据协议进行的信息交换,而只有以数据文件形式进行的无协议摆渡。因此,网闸从逻辑上隔离、阻断了对内网具有潜在攻击可能的一切网络连接,使外部攻击者无法直接入侵、攻击或破坏内网,保障了内部主机的安全。(来源于百度百科)
ICT售前新说
2021/07/05
18.3K0
HTTP和HTTPS 之间的区别
PS: https就是http和TCP之间有一层SSL层,这一层的实际作用是防止钓鱼和加密。防止钓鱼通过网站的证书,网站必须有CA证书,证书类似于一个解密的签名。另外是加密,加密需要一个密钥交换算法,双方通过交换后的密钥加解密。
全栈程序员站长
2022/07/19
1.5K0
associateBy 和 groupBy 之间的区别
函数associateBy和groupBy构建来自由指定键索引的集合的元素的映射。key在keySelector参数中定义。
一个会写诗的程序员
2019/08/08
2.4K0
Java和JavaScript之间的区别
我们将在本文中比较Java语言和JavaScript语言。 JavaScript由Netscape开发。 它最初是用于客户端的脚本语言,后来又用作客户端和服务器脚本的语言。 Java由James Gosling由Sun Microsystems开发。 这些天来,JavaScript在服务器中以node.js的形式使用。 Java和JavaScript之间在程序编码,编译和运行方式方面存在许多差异。
全栈程序员站长
2022/09/08
2.1K0
Java和JavaScript之间的区别
React 的类组件和函数组件之间的区别是什么?
语法和写法:类组件是使用类的语法进行定义的,它继承自 React.Component 类,并且需要实现 render() 方法来返回组件的 JSX。函数组件是使用函数的语法进行定义的,它接收一个 props 对象作为参数,并返回组件的 JSX。 示例:类组件
王小婷
2023/10/09
5710
从零开始学 Web 之 DOM(三)innerText与innerHTML、自定义属性
大家好,这里是「 Daotin的梦呓 」从零开始学 Web 系列教程。此文首发于「 Daotin的梦呓 」公众号,欢迎大家订阅关注。在这里我会从 Web 前端零基础开始,一步步学习 Web 相关的知识点,期间也会分享一些好玩的项目。现在就让我们一起进入 Web 前端学习的冒险之旅吧! 一、兼容代码 1、封装 innerText 和 TextContent // 设置任意标签的文本内容为任意内容 function setText(element, text) { (t
Daotin
2018/08/31
1.3K0
Statement 和 PreparedStatement之间的关系和区别
大家好,又见面了,我是你们的朋友全栈君。 Statement 和 PreparedStatement之间的关系和区别. 关系:PreparedStatement继承自Statement,都是接口 区别:PreparedStatement可以使用占位符,是预编译的,批处理比Statement效率高 详解: 1、PreparedStatement:表示预编译的 SQL 语句的对象。 接口:public interface PreparedStatement extends
全栈程序员站长
2022/08/11
1.8K0
Statement 和 PreparedStatement之间的关系和区别
什么是云计算和大数据?他们之间的区别是什么?
云计算是什么?大数据是什么?他们有什么区别?关联又是什么?估计很多人都不是很清楚这两者到底代表什么。如果要了解云计算和大数据的意思和关系,那我们就要先对这两个词进行了解,分别了解两者是什么意思。
数据前沿
2020/06/08
9.4K0
什么是云计算和大数据?他们之间的区别是什么?
@GetMapping和@GetMapping(value=““)的区别纪要「建议收藏」
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/126158.html原文链接:https://javaforall.cn
全栈程序员站长
2022/07/23
1.4K1
@GetMapping和@GetMapping(value=““)的区别纪要「建议收藏」

相似问题

JS中".innerHTML“和".value”的区别

30

(type)value和type(value)之间的区别是什么?

53

<br>在innerHTML和innerText之间的有趣转换

21

VBA自动化无法获得innerText (innerHTML,value)

21

.text、.value和.value2之间的区别是什么?

63
相关问答用户
腾讯云TDP | TDP会员擅长3个领域
平安资管 | 架构师擅长4个领域
擅长3个领域
擅长5个领域
添加站长 进交流群

领取专属 10元无门槛券

AI混元助手 在线答疑

扫码加入开发者社群
关注 腾讯云开发者公众号

洞察 腾讯核心技术

剖析业界实践案例

扫码关注腾讯云开发者公众号
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档